Using any appropriate chemical reaction give example of SN2 mechanism



Expert's answer

The SN2 reaction mechanism involves the nucleophilic substitution reaction of the leaving group (which generally consists of halide groups or other electron-withdrawing groups) with a nucleophile in a given organic compound.
